As a key member of the Revenue team at LogicMonitor, you will be responsible for reviewing and summarizing customer contracts for proper revenue recognition in accordance with company policy and revenue recognition accounting standards. Beyond rolling up data accurately, you will look to validate the numbers by understanding the “story” behind them, performing variance analysis as well as developing and continuously refining insightful dashboards and presentations. In this position, you will have the opportunity to resolve issues related to billing, revenue recognition, and potential deals within our sales pipeline along with helping operations & business partners understand the key drivers in complex revenue situations and drive thoughtful and share-holder oriented decision making. You will also be a major contributor to the monthly close process, ensuring accurate and timely recording of transactions along with team projects and process improvements.
Here's a closer look at this key role:
Finance Operations:
- Review revenue contracts for application of appropriate revenue recognition in accordance with US GAAP and the Company's revenue recognition policy.
- Head month-end close activities, including preparing monthly revenue recognition journal entries, monthly revenue analytics, accounts receivable, and deferred revenue account reconciliations.
- Drive the Company's ASC 606 accounting, including SSP, working with Revenue Manager and across departments to ensure our systems are designed appropriately.
- Manage the sales tax reporting process, ensuring accurate and timely filling with the relevant taxing authority
- Partner with FP&A to develop and provide ongoing analysis and forecasting of revenue and deferred revenue
- Proactively identify areas for process improvement and partner with other departments to streamline processes related to revenue and cost recognition to create best practices across the organization
- Provide training to business partners while working closely with them to ensure consistency in application of policies and practices
- Assist in annual financial audits, including the preparation of revenue schedules and supporting documents to the external auditors
